Hi,


I'd like to create a branch in a subversion repository so that I can 
work with git-svn on it.


My git repository is already with a history, that I don't want to 
replicate to subversion, I want to start with subversion having just the 
latest revision and then continue from there normally (git svn 
dcommit/rebase).


How can I do that?
